🌐 भाषा
निम्नलिखित अनुवाद स्वचालित रूप से AI द्वारा उत्पन्न किए गए थे। कृपया ध्यान दें कि इनमें गलतियाँ हो सकती हैं या ये इस रीडमी के पुराने संस्करणों का संदर्भ दे सकते हैं।
English | 简体中文 | 繁體中文 | 日本語 | 한국어 | हिन्दी | ไทย | Français | Deutsch | Español | Italiano | Русский | Português | Nederlands | Polski | العربية | فارسی | Türkçe | Tiếng Việt | Bahasa Indonesia | অসমীয়াइन प्लेयर एपिसोड प्रीव्यू ====================
📄 परिचय
यह प्लगइन वीडियो प्लेयर में एक एपिसोड सूची जोड़ता है, जिससे आप टीवी शो के हर एपिसोड का पूर्वावलोकन कर सकते हैं बिना प्लेयर छोड़े।इस संशोधन में निम्नलिखित क्लाइंट्स के लिए समर्थन है:
- जेलीफिन वेब क्लाइंट
- जेलीफिन मीडिया प्लेयर (JMP) डेस्कटॉप क्लाइंट
✨ विशेषताएँ
- एक सीजन के सभी एपिसोड की सूची बनाएं
- सीजन के बीच स्विच करें
- एपिसोड का शीर्षक, विवरण, थंबनेल और प्लेबैक प्रगति दिखाता है
- एपिसोड विवरण जैसे समुदाय रैंकिंग दिखाता है
- एपिसोड को देखा हुआ या पसंदीदा के रूप में मार्क करें
- नया एपिसोड शुरू करें
- कस्टम थीम्स के साथ काम करना चाहिए
📸 पूर्वावलोकन

उपयोग की गई थीम: (SkinManager) Kaleidochromic
इस पूर्वावलोकन में एपिसोड को पूर्ण या पसंदीदा के रूप में मार्क करने के लिए नए बटन गायब हैं।
🔧 स्थापना
Jellyfin वेब क्लाइंट (सर्वर)
[!NOTE]
यह अत्यधिक अनुशंसा की जाती है कि आपके पास file-transformation कम से कम v2.2.1.0 इंस्टॉल हो। यह किसी भी प्रकार की इंस्टॉलेशन पर index.html को संशोधित करते समय अनुमति संबंधी समस्याओं से बचने में मदद करता है!
निर्देश देखें...
- मैनिफेस्ट
https://raw.githubusercontent.com/Namo2/InPlayerEpisodePreview/master/manifest.jsonको अपने सर्वर पर Jellyfin प्लगइन रिपॉजिटरी के रूप में जोड़ें। - रिपॉजिटरी से प्लगइन
InPlayerEpisodePreviewइंस्टॉल करें। - Jellyfin सर्वर को पुनः प्रारंभ करें।
Jellyfin मीडिया प्लेयर (JMP) डेस्कटॉप क्लाइंट (अप्रचलित)
निर्देश देखें...
JMP संस्करण 1.11.0 के साथ अप्रचलित
क्योंकि नया JMP क्लाइंट खुद सर्वर से वर्तमान वेब प्लेयर का उपयोग कर रहा है, अब क्लाइंट कोड में सीधे कोई परिवर्तन करना आवश्यक नहीं है।
यह डेस्कटॉप क्लाइंट पर स्क्रिप्ट इंस्टॉल करने का अनुशंसित तरीका है। यदि आप स्वयं nativeshell.js फ़ाइल को संपादित करने में सहज महसूस नहीं करते हैं (चरण 3 से 6), तो आप पूर्ण रिलीज़ डाउनलोड कर सकते हैं, जिसमें स्क्रिप्ट पहले से ही nativeshell.js फ़ाइल में जोड़ी गई होती है। यह अभी स्पष्ट नहीं है कि रिलीज़ से nativeshell.js फ़ाइल को प्रतिस्थापित करने पर कोई संभावित समस्या हो सकती है या नहीं, इसलिए नीचे दिए गए सभी चरणों का पालन करने की सिफारिश की जाती है।
- नवीनतम रिलीज़ डाउनलोड करें JMP या JMP-full (स्क्रिप्ट पहले से ही nativeshell.js फ़ाइल में जोड़ी गई है)
- ज़िप फ़ाइल को अपने Jellyfin निर्देशिका में निकालें (उदा. C:\Program Files\Jellyfin\Jellyfin Media Player)
- अपनी Jellyfin निर्देशिका के अंदर "web-client\extension" फ़ोल्डर पथ का अनुसरण करें
- "nativeshell.js" फ़ाइल को किसी टेक्स्ट एडिटर में खोलें।
- फ़ाइल के अंदर
const plugins = [];अनुभाग खोजें। सूची की शुरुआत में एक नई पंक्ति जोड़ें और उसमें'inPlayerEpisodePreviewPlugin',चिपकाएँ। अब यह अनुभाग कुछ इस तरह दिखना चाहिए:
const plugins = [
'inPlayerEpisodePreviewPlugin',
'mpvVideoPlayer',
'mpvAudioPlayer',
'jmpInputPlugin',
'jmpUpdatePlugin',
'jellyscrubPlugin',
'skipIntroPlugin'
];
- फ़ाइल को सेव करें और JMP क्लाइंट को पुनः प्रारंभ करें।
💡 समस्या निवारण
1. पूर्वावलोकन बटन दिखाई नहीं दे रहा है
यह सबसे अधिक संभावना है किindex.html फ़ाइल के लिए गलत अनुमतियों से संबंधित है। संभावित समाधानों की सूची देखें...
#### 1.1 इस समस्या से बचने के लिए file-transformation प्लगइन का उपयोग करें।
#### 1.2 डॉकर कंटेनर के अंदर स्वामित्व बदलें यदि आप जेलीफिन को डॉकर कंटेनर में चला रहे हैं, तो आप निम्नलिखित कमांड से स्वामित्व बदल सकते हैं (जेलीफिन को अपने कंटेनर नाम से, user और group को अपने कंटेनर के उपयोगकर्ता और समूह से बदलें):
docker exec -it --user root jellyfin chown user:group /jellyfin/jellyfin-web/index.html && docker restart jellyfin
आप इसे सिस्टम स्टार्टअप पर एक क्रॉन जॉब के रूप में चला सकते हैं।
(muisje का धन्यवाद जिन्होंने इस समाधान में मदद की)#### 1.3 विंडोज इंस्टॉलेशन पर ऑनरशिप बदलना
- यहां जाएं:
C:\Program Files\Jellyfin\Server\jellyfin-web\ index.htmlपर राइट-क्लिक करें →Properties→Security tab→Editपर क्लिक करें- सूची से अपने यूज़र को चुनें और Write
permissionबॉक्स को चेक करें। - सर्वर और क्लाइंट दोनों को रीस्टार्ट करें।
अगर ऊपर दिए गए समाधान काम नहीं करते हैं, तो कृपया पुराने इश्यूज़ देखें। जैसे यहां या यहां।
अगर आपको कोई त्रुटि मिले जिसे आप स्वयं हल नहीं कर सकते, तो बेझिझक एक इश्यू खोलें।
कृपया ध्यान रखें कि हर सिस्टम अलग होता है जिससे अप्रत्याशित व्यवहार हो सकता है, इसलिए उसकी जानकारी जितनी हो सके उतनी दें।
Jellyfin लॉग्स और ब्राउज़र से कंसोल लॉग्स (जो [InPlayerEpisodePreview] से प्रीफिक्स हों) हमेशा उपयोगी होते हैं।